Pakistan Railways has lowered the fare by 30% for three days in honour of Eid-ul-Adha. Saad Rafique, the minister of railroads, announced in his address that from July 10 to July 12. All train levels\’ rates would Railway Announces 30% Reduction

Railway Announces 30% Reduction

As people have been travelling from the major cities to their hometowns to celebrate the Eid holidays with friends and family. The tickets for all passenger trains\’ economy class, business class, parlour car class, AC standard, and AC sleeper have been reduced.

Three particular trains, as previously announced by the railroads, would run throughout the Eidul Adha holidays.

On July 8, at 10 a.m., the first substantial train would depart from Quetta. Towards Peshawar via Multan, Sahiwal, and Lahore.
